Bruno Mars captivated a sold-out crowd at Ohio Stadium in Columbus on May 20, 2026, marking his first headlining tour in nearly a decade. The concert was part of his 'The Romantic Tour,' supporting his latest album, 'The Romantic,' released earlier this year. Fans braved rainy weather to witness the performance, demonstrating their unwavering enthusiasm. (brunomarscolumbus.com)

In a heartwarming gesture, Mars surprised the graduating class of Hilliard Darby High School by sending an ice cream truck to their post-graduation celebration. The school had rescheduled its ceremony to avoid a conflict with the concert date, and Mars's thoughtful act added a sweet touch to the graduates' festivities. (whio.com)

The concert also led to significant logistical adjustments around Ohio State University. Several campus roads were closed, and parking lots near the stadium were restricted to accommodate the influx of concertgoers. The university's Campus Area Bus Service suspended multiple routes during the event to manage the increased traffic. (ttm.osu.edu)

Despite the inclement weather and logistical challenges, Bruno Mars's return to the stage was met with overwhelming excitement, solidifying his status as a premier live performer.
